Henry Clay Breva ala Conserva
Origin: Dominican Republic
Size: 5.62 X 45 Henry Clay Breva ala Conserva
Wrapper: Maduro

From TBS-Cigars:
Henry Clay cigars were originally made in Cuba. They are named after a famous American politician of the early 1800’s. Currently they are made by the Consolidated Cigar Corporation in the Dominican Republic. It has a medium to full-body flavor.


Reviewed by: MrChef
Date:November 2002
Notes:

I would call this a medium bodied cigar. It was well made. Burned well, had an easy draw, and a good ash. Overall it was a really decent smoke. It was not a superstar nor was it a dog rocket. I smoked it while driving home from the airport, and found it to be quite satisfying. These smokes have been around for a while. I bought a box several years ago, but for the life of me can't remember anything about them. So like I said, nothing major, but not bad either.
